Bamboo removal is a tough but essential job for preserving landscape control and avoiding structural damage. Bamboo spreads quickly through roots, which can infiltrate yards, garden beds, and even foundations if left unattended. Complete elimination requires both above-ground cutting and cautious excavation of underground roots to prevent regrowth. Manual removal involves digging up roots and stumps, while chemical treatments might be applied to prevent regrowth. Repetitive monitoring is important, as even small fragments of rhizomes can produce brand-new shoots. Correct disposal of removed bamboo prevents it from reestablishing somewhere else on the residential or commercial property. After elimination, soil restoration and replanting with non-invasive species assist reclaim the afflicted location and restore landscape aesthetics. Bamboo management guarantees long-lasting control, safeguards surrounding plants, and prevents damage to structures and hardscape elements
